A Peek at 4D Reality
Our perception of reality is firmly rooted in three dimensions: length, width, and height. But, the universe may extend far beyond this familiar framework. Theoretical physicists posit the existence of higher dimensions, offering a multidimensional reality that could reshape our understanding of space and time. While we cannot directly perceive these extra dimensions with our limited senses, there are tantalizing clues from mathematics that hint at their presence. String theory, for example, requires the existence of ten dimensions to describe the fundamental forces of nature.
Perhaps, these extra dimensions 4D are curled up at incredibly small scales, making them undetectable to our current technology. Imagine a garden hose viewed from afar; it appears as a one-dimensional line. But upon closer inspection, we reveal its true two-dimensional nature. Similarly, the universe may appear three-dimensional to us, while in reality, it boasts a richer tapestry of dimensions beyond our comprehension.
The concept of a multidimensional universe stretches our intuitive understanding of reality. It suggests new possibilities for the nature of time, gravity, and even consciousness itself. As we continue to investigate the cosmos, perhaps we will uncover further evidence of these hidden dimensions, ushering in for a profound revolution in our understanding of the universe.
